Apparently Robert Lawrence Smith Wants back on the Knox County Taxpayers Payroll

So, former Knox County Seventh District Commissioner Robert Lawrence Smith wants back on the Knox County taxpayers payroll. Smith served on the Knox County Commission from 2006-2014. He picked up a petition in 2014 to run for Knox County Seventh District School Board Member. However, faced with challenging Patty Bounds and Andrew Graybeal, he withdrew his candidacy.

A press release provided to me by a source says this coming  Monday he will announce a run for an office in Knox County.
